Transaction 03f115214407941599dbfcb3e8963d1917984cde4d38eed35d41106abdca6c19

1 Input
2 Outputs
  • 03f115214407941599dbfcb3e8963d1917984cde4d38eed35d41106abdca6c19:0
  • value  200000
    address  15oCYEAmjVPCuBJNiQpNuUc2vrZ9QaV5nR
  • 03f115214407941599dbfcb3e8963d1917984cde4d38eed35d41106abdca6c19:1
  • value  628187999
    address  3CV6oVFUBTatEiTbph4fuBj1jRdjUbwThL